    The Manager, Merchandise Sourcing leads SSP and merchandising systems support, providing oversight of support processes, issue resolution, data management, and system enhancements. This role partners closely with Merchandising, Sourcing, IT, and business stakeholders to drive operational efficiency, strengthen governance, and support continued growth and adoption of merchandising systems.

    Key Responsibilities

    • Provides a dedicated resource to lead SSP and merchandising systems support model.
    • Improves day-to-day execution across SSP support, data conversions, issue resolution, and workload prioritization.
    • Establishes stronger accountability, governance, and oversight for SSP support processes and system enhancements.
    • Serves as a key liaison between merchandising, sourcing, IT, and business stakeholders to drive issue resolution and continuous improvement.
    • Positions the organization to operate more proactively and consistently as SSP adoption, business complexity, and support demands continue to grow.

    Qualifications

    • Bachelor's degree in Business, Merchandising, Supply Chain, Technology, or a related field; equivalent combination of education and experience may be considered.
    • 5+ years of experience in merchandising, sourcing, supply chain, retail operations, business systems support, project management, or a related field.
    • Demonstrated experience leading cross-functional initiatives and partnering with multiple stakeholder groups to deliver business results.
    • Strong analytical, problem-solving, and organizational skills with the ability to manage multiple priorities simultaneously.
    • Experience supporting business applications, system implementations, process improvements, or operational workflows.
    • Strong communication, collaboration, and relationship-building skills.
